ARM课程设计步进电机控制报告

上传人:lizhe****0001 文档编号:31219146 上传时间:2018-02-06 格式:DOC 页数:9 大小:67.35KB
返回 下载 相关 举报
ARM课程设计步进电机控制报告_第1页
第1页 / 共9页
ARM课程设计步进电机控制报告_第2页
第2页 / 共9页
ARM课程设计步进电机控制报告_第3页
第3页 / 共9页
ARM课程设计步进电机控制报告_第4页
第4页 / 共9页
ARM课程设计步进电机控制报告_第5页
第5页 / 共9页
点击查看更多>>
资源描述

《ARM课程设计步进电机控制报告》由会员分享,可在线阅读,更多相关《ARM课程设计步进电机控制报告(9页珍藏版)》请在金锄头文库上搜索。

1、安徽电子信息职业技术学院计算机科学系ARM 嵌入式系统教程 课程设计报告题目: 步进电机控制 指导老师: 郭志勇 学生姓名: 张迎兴 学 号: 100201131 专 业: 计算机控制班 级: 计控 1012011 年 12 月 22 日- 1 -ARM 嵌入式系 统教程课程设计任务书题目: 步进电机控制任务与要求:步进电动机以最常用的三相六拍通电方式工作,并要求步进电动机设有快速、慢速控制、正反转及单步控制 4 种控制方式。根据要求,可选用 C28PCDTD 的 PLC 进行控制并设计出步进电动机的 PLC 控制系统 I/O 接线图 , 完成设计及步骤。时间: 2011 年 12 月 8 日

2、 至 2011 年 12 月 22 日共 2 周学生姓名: 张迎兴 学 号:100201131专业: 计算机控制指导教师: 郭志勇 - 2 -摘 要:随着微电子和计算机技术的发展,步进电机的要求量与日俱增,它广泛用随着微电子和计算机技术的发展,步进电机的要求量与日俱增,它广泛用于打印机、电动玩具等消费类产品以及数控机床、工业机器人、医疗器械等机于打印机、电动玩具等消费类产品以及数控机床、工业机器人、医疗器械等机电产品中,其在各个国名经济领域都有应用。研究步进电机的控制系统,对提电产品中,其在各个国名经济领域都有应用。研究步进电机的控制系统,对提高控制精度和响应速度、节约能源等都具有重要意义。高

3、控制精度和响应速度、节约能源等都具有重要意义。本控制系统的设计,有硬件设计和软件设计两部分组成。其中,硬件设计本控制系统的设计,有硬件设计和软件设计两部分组成。其中,硬件设计主要包括单片机最小系统、键盘控制模块、步进电机驱动模块、数码显示模块主要包括单片机最小系统、键盘控制模块、步进电机驱动模块、数码显示模块等功能模块的设计,以及硬件电路在电路板上的实现。软件设计包括主程序以等功能模块的设计,以及硬件电路在电路板上的实现。软件设计包括主程序以及各个模块的控制程序,最总实验对步进电机转动方向及转动速度的控制,并及各个模块的控制程序,最总实验对步进电机转动方向及转动速度的控制,并且将步进电机的转动

4、速度动态显示在且将步进电机的转动速度动态显示在 LED 数码管上。本系统具有智能性、实用数码管上。本系统具有智能性、实用性及可靠性的特点。性及可靠性的特点。关键词:关键词: 步进电机;单片机;转速控制;方向控制;角度控制步进电机;单片机;转速控制;方向控制;角度控制- 3 -目 录摘要2关键词2一、设计目的 3 二、 课程设计计划表3三、系统设计43.1 步进电机电路图计53.2 步进电机程序设计设计6四、 结束语6五、 参考文献 7- 4 -1、设计目的 1)了解步进电机的结构和工作原理。2)掌握步进电机控制系统的设计方法及其调试技术。3)能够使用电路仿真软件进行电路调试。 步进电机驱动控制

5、系统设计内容2、课程设计进度计划表日 期 工 作 内 容 执 行 情 况 指导教师签 字12 月 8 号至 12 月11 号上网收集资料,查阅相关内容 良好12 月 12号至 16 号上机对步进电机电路图进行设计及代码编写 良好12 月 17至 12 月20 号上机调试对代码进行修改 良好12 月 21至 12 月22 号对课程设计文档进行排版及制作 良好- 5 -教师对进度计划实施情况总评 签名 年 月 日 3、系统设计3.1 步进电机电路图 如图 1-1FXDOWNUP FXUPDOWN3.V1.8V3.VR110kR310kC11uFD1LED-BLUE2LED-BLUE3LED-BLU

6、E4LED-BLUE3.VR210RR410RR510RR610RIN15I27ENA6 OUT12OUT23B1 OUT313OUT414IN310I412SENSA1 B15 GND8VS4VC9 U2L298-146XTAL11 L212DBGSEL27RTCK26P0./TxD0/PWM1130.1/Rx0/ 314P0.2/SCL/CAP0. 180.3/DA/MT0. 21P0.4/SCK/CAP0.120.5/MIO/MT0.123P0.6/SI/CAP0.2240.7/EL/WM228P0.8/TxD1/P4290.9/Rx1/WM630P0.10/TS1/CAP1.0350.

7、1/C1/ 1. 36P0.12/DSR1/MAT1.0370.13/T1/ 1. 41P0.14/DC1/EINT140.15/RI1/I245P0.16/EINT0/MAT0.2460.17/CAP1.2/RST47P0.18/ 1.3/TM480.19/MAT1.2/CK1P0.20/ 1.3/TDI 20.21/PWM5/O3P0.2/TRACELK320.23/PISTA03P0.24/IE1340.25/PISTA238P0.26/TRACEYNC39P0.27/TRACEPKT0/TRST80.28/ 0/M9P0.29/TRACEPKT2/TCK100.30/ 3/DI 15P

8、0.31/EXTIN0/TO16V185RST6VS719VS3143V317340U1LPC2106R710kR810kR910k3.V图 1-1- 6 -3.2 步进电机控制程序设计如下:#include config.h#define KEY 0x00001c00 /uint16 speed=0; uint16 speed=200; uint8 flag=0; uint8 round8=0x1,0x3,0x2,0x6,0x4,0xc,0x8,0x9; uint8 back8=0xf9,0xf8,0xfc,0xf4,0xf6,0xf2,0xf3,0xf1;void delay(uint16 dly) uint32 i;for(; dly0; dly-) for(i=0; i7) temp=0;delay(speed);return 0;四、结束语经过这个学期对 ARM 的深入学习,并且在老师的悉心指导下和严格要求下,我们总于完成了步进电机设计课程。从书本上的知识到自己亲手的课程设计,每一步对我们来说无疑是巨大设为尝试和挑战。也成就了我们目前在大学期间完成的最大项目。五、参考文献:吴红星.电机驱动与控制专用集成电路及应用. 北京:中国电力出版社,2006 年董桂花.步进电机控制系统的研究. 农机化研究. 2003 年 03 期。

展开阅读全文
相关资源
相关搜索

当前位置:首页 > 学术论文 > 毕业论文

电脑版 |金锄头文库版权所有
经营许可证:蜀ICP备13022795号 | 川公网安备 51140202000112号